SQL:MySQL Driver
时间: 2024-10-03 21:03:24 浏览: 9
MySQL Driver 是一个用于连接和操作 MySQL 数据库的驱动程序。它允许开发者通过编程语言与数据库进行交互,执行查询、插入、更新等操作。以下是一些关于 MySQL Driver 的具体信息:
1. **功能**: MySQL Driver 提供了一组 API,使应用程序能够连接到 MySQL 数据库服务器并执行各种 SQL 语句。这些功能包括但不限于建立连接、关闭连接、执行查询、获取结果集、处理错误等。
2. **使用场景**: MySQL Driver 广泛应用于各种需要数据存储和管理的场景,如 Web 开发、数据分析、企业系统等。常见的编程语言如 Java、Python、C# 等都可以通过相应的 MySQL Driver 来操作数据库。
3. **安装和配置**: 要使用 MySQL Driver,首先需要下载并安装适合你所使用的编程语言的驱动程序。例如,对于 Java 开发者来说,可以下载 MySQL Connector/J;对于 Python,可以使用 PyMySQL 或 mysql-connector-python。安装完成后,通常需要在项目中进行配置以确保程序能够正确加载驱动。
4. **示例代码**: 以 Java 为例,以下是一个简单的示例代码,展示了如何使用 MySQL Driver 连接到数据库并执行查询:
```java
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.Statement;
public class Main {
public static void main(String[] args) {
try {
// 加载驱动
Class.forName("com.mysql.cj.jdbc.Driver");
// 建立连接
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/test", "root", "password");
// 创建语句对象
Statement stmt = conn.createStatement();
// 执行查询
ResultSet rs = stmt.executeQuery("SELECT * FROM users");
// 处理结果集
while (rs.next()) {
System.out.println("User ID: " + rs.getInt("id") + ", User Name: " + rs.getString("name"));
}
// 关闭连接
conn.close();
} catch (Exception e) {
e.printStackTrace();
}
}
}
```
5. **常见问题**: 在使用 MySQL Driver 时,可能会遇到一些问题,如驱动类找不到、SQL 语法错误、连接超时等。解决这些问题通常需要检查驱动是否正确安装、SQL 语句是否正确、网络连接是否正常等。